学web前端数学要什么基础知识

不及物动词 其他 38

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    学习Web前端需要掌握一定的数学基础知识。以下是一些在学习和理解前端技术中常用的数学概念和基础知识:

    1. 线性代数(Linear Algebra):线性代数是计算机图形学的基础,它涉及向量、矩阵和线性方程等概念。在前端开发中,我们常用到向量来表示2D或3D空间中的图形对象或变换。

    2. 几何学(Geometry):在Web前端开发中,几何学能够帮助我们理解和操作图形对象的位置、大小、形状等特性。例如,了解平移、旋转、缩放等变换操作的原理。

    3. 计算机图形学(Computer Graphics):了解计算机图形学的基础原理对于前端开发是很重要的。它涉及到图像生成、渲染、光照、阴影等方面的知识。

    4. 数值计算和算法分析(Numerical Computation and Algorithm Analysis):前端开发中常涉及到数值计算和算法分析,例如在图像处理和动画效果方面。了解数值计算和算法分析的基本原理能够帮助我们编写高效和准确的前端代码。

    5. 统计学和概率论(Statistics and Probability Theory):统计学和概率论的基础知识在前端开发中有时会用于数据分析和优化。了解这些概念和方法能够帮助我们更好地理解和应用相关的技术。

    除了上述数学基础知识外,还需要对HTML、CSS和JavaScript等相关的前端技术有一定的了解和掌握。同时,实践和项目经验也是提升前端开发技能的关键因素。不仅要掌握数学基础知识,还要不断学习和实践,不断提高自己的编程和问题解决能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    要学习和掌握Web前端数学,首先需要具备一定的基础数学知识。下面是学习Web前端数学所需的基础知识:

    1. 基本数学概念:应对Web前端的数学问题,首先需要了解基本的数学概念,例如:数、运算、方程、不等式、函数、数列等。这些基本概念是理解和解决数学问题的基础。

    2. 计算与估算:Web前端数学常常需要进行各种计算和估算,例如计算元素宽高、定位、缩放、动画等。因此,需要熟悉基本的计算技巧和估算方法,例如四则运算、数据转换、百分比计算、近似值计算等。

    3. 图形与几何:Web前端设计中经常会涉及到图形的绘制、定位和变换,因此需要了解一些基本的几何知识。例如,了解如何计算图形的面积、周长、位置等,以及如何进行图形的旋转、缩放、矩阵变换等。

    4. 统计与概率:Web前端中常常需要进行数据的分析和处理,包括数据的统计、图表的展示、概率的计算等。因此需要了解一些基本的统计与概率知识,例如:概率计算、统计方法、抽样与推断等。

    5. 离散数学:Web前端中的很多问题,例如像素处理、数据结构、算法等,都与离散数学有关。离散数学是一门研究离散结构和离散数学对象的学科,例如集合论、图论、布尔代数等。掌握离散数学的知识可以帮助我们更好地理解和解决Web前端中涉及到的离散性问题。

    总结起来,学习Web前端数学需要掌握基本的数学概念,熟练运用计算与估算方法,了解图形与几何知识,掌握统计与概率知识,并且具备一定的离散数学知识。通过对这些基础知识的学习和掌握,可以更好地解决和应对Web前端中的数学问题。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    学习Web前端开发需要一定的数学基础知识,以下是一些基础知识:

    1. 算术运算:
      Web开发中常会涉及到数字的计算,如加减乘除等基本运算。因此,掌握基本的算术运算知识是很重要的。

    2. 代数:
      代数是数学的一个重要分支,它涉及到方程、函数、变量等概念。掌握基本的代数知识可以帮助我们理解和解决一些复杂的问题,如算法的设计和实现。

    3. 几何学:
      几何学是研究空间形状和属性的学科,在Web前端开发中常用到的知识包括坐标系、距离、角度、位置等。熟悉几何学可以帮助我们在布局和设计页面时更准确地控制元素的位置和大小。

    4. 概率统计:
      概率统计是数学的一个分支,它研究随机事件的概率和统计规律。在Web开发中,我们经常需要根据一些数据进行分析和统计,如用户行为统计、网站流量分析等。了解概率统计可以帮助我们更好地理解和应用这些数据。

    5. 离散数学:
      离散数学主要研究离散的数学结构,如集合、关系、图论等。在Web开发中,我们常常需要处理和操作一些离散的数据,如数组、字符串等。熟悉离散数学可以帮助我们更有效地处理这些数据。

    6. 线性代数:
      线性代数是数学的一个重要分支,它研究向量和矩阵的代数运算。在Web前端开发中,我们经常需要处理和操作二维和三维的图形和向量。掌握线性代数可以帮助我们更好地理解和操作这些图形和向量。

    除了上述数学基础知识,对于Web前端开发还需要掌握一些相关的工具和技术,如HTML、CSS、JavaScript等。同时,对于一些特定领域的开发,如数据可视化、图形处理等,还需要进一步掌握相关的数学知识和算法。总之,在学习Web前端开发时,数学基础知识是一个重要的基础,可以帮助我们更好地理解和解决问题。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部